I am looking for advice from accomplished bodybuilders on where to go from here with my training plan.

My Goal: I'd like to be 215 lbs with a BF of 9% or less by March 2006 (my 40th birthday).

My Background: 38 year old Male, I started training about 2 years ago. When I began, I was 215 lbs with a BF of 32%. I spent the first year trimming fat and building some muscle and working on my diet. I did an upper body (M-W-F) and lower body (T-TH) beginner program with cardio 3X week for 6 months, then switched to a "Push/Pull" split Chest/Tri(M-TH), Back/Bi (T-F) Legs (W) for another 6 months. After a year I was 170lbs at 17% BF.

During the next year, I switched to 1x/Wk/Body Part routine - Chest(M), Back(T), Legs(W), Arms(T). I experimented with various supplements. I tried 1-AD, M1T (1-AD was ok, but M1T made me feel terrible). I was having difficulty building muscle so I decided to experiment with AS. I tried D-Bol 25mg/day for 5 weeks and really liked the results noticeable gains in strength and size). A few months later I tried Sust 250mg/week for only 6 weeks.

During my experiment with Sust, I notice some chronic health issues that I have had for some time went away. I told my Dr. and he put me on HRT TEST-Cyp 100mg/week.

So that's where I'm at. Currently 195 lbs at 17% BF.

My Plan: I want to focus my efforts on trimming fat. I have refining my diet which up to this point was pretty "loose". I'm targeting 2170 cals/day (195g protein, 190g carbs, 72 g fat). I am continuing on HRT (TEST-Cyp 100mg/wk) and plan to add ECA stack for cutting fat (E 25mg, C 200mg, A 325mg x4 per day). I plan to stay on the 1x/Wk/Body Part routine (same as above) focusing on proper form over increased weights. I also am increasing cardio to 45min/day (M-F). I'm not sure how long to stay on this cutting phase however I'm targeting about 2-3 months.

After cutting this winter, I'd like to try building some mass. I'm thinking about adding AS for 12 weeks to see what my body does. I'm thinking (D-Bol 25mg/day for first 4 weeks) stacked with TEST 500mg/week for the entire 12 weeks.

Any feedback on how I might improve this plan would be greatly appreciated.

First of all nice progress so far. It's good to see you're not going overboard with the anabolic steroid useage off the bat as well. Anyway as far as the eca stack goes I would consider adding yohimbine hcl in there as well.(Ask your doctor if this is ok of course. Hehehehe) As far as your diet since you're really getting specific with the ratios and how many grams of each you are getting I would recommend a different approach that I feel would give better results and even keep your body from getting used to the diet and slowing it's metabolism down.(Even though the eca will help of course.) I would personally recommend cycling your caloric intake. For example, for 3 days you would consume 250 grams of protein(No kidney problems yes? You didn't mention the condition you had but I'm assuming no since 195 grams of protein is high for someone who has bad kidneys.) and have maybe 75-100 grams of carbs and same fat intake. Then on the fourth day you would keep the protein intake high or drop it to maybe 220 grams and have maybe 300 grams of carbs. By doing this or something along the lines of this as this wasn't an exact figure you would keep the fat burning process constant and keep your metabolism from shutting down. Let me explain. When you go on a lower calorie diet for any extended period of time your body's homestasis mechanisms react by slowing it's overall metabolism down. As well without sufficient carb intake t3 production won't be at it's peak. By going low carbs for a few days your body will tap into it's fat stores. Insulin production will be low and gh will be higher. The higher protein intake will help keep your body from metabolizing it's own muscle tissue to make up for the energy deficiency caused from the decreased carb intake. As well protein intake will a good thermic effect on you as well protein burns up a good amount of calories just to digest it as well. So anyway on the fourth day you would up the intake of carbs. This will help you in many ways. One, it will trick your body into "thinking" it's being fed normally which would help to prevent metabolism lowering. As well it will help up your insulin levels which at this time is good since the insulin will help to shuttle all the carbs into your glycogen depleted muscles and it won't get stored as fat. Finally it will help you to keep you more sane. Hehehe. I'm sure I can get into much more in depth but this is just a slight example of why I like calorie cycling much better.

Oh and another thing make sure you are not deficient in vitamins or minerals as this will have a negative impact on your overall health as well as your efforts to lose bf. good luck with everything.
